The implication is that for some reason the package you have includes an
older version of postgis-3.so than it is advertising. And yet has SQL
scripts for the latest version.
Maybe see if that bears out?
strings /usr/lib/postgresql/17/lib/postgis-3.so | grep "3.5"
Given that most packagers will have packaged 3.6 with PgSQL 18, not PgSQL
17, I can imagine a fat finger error happening potentially.

> We got this error after applying debian OS updates:
>
> 2025-10-21 10:37:20 upgrade postgresql-17-postgis-3-scripts:all
> 3.5.3+dfsg-1~exp1.pgdg120+1 3.6.0+dfsg-2.pgdg13+1
>
> ts=# \dx postgis
>   Name   | Version | Schema |                        Description
>
> ---------+---------+--------+------------------------------------------------------------
>  postgis | 3.5.3   | public | PostGIS geometry and geography spatial types
> and functions
>
> ts=# ALTER EXTENSION postgis UPDATE ;
> ERROR:  could not find function "ST_CoverageClean" in file
> "/usr/lib/postgresql/17/lib/postgis-3.so"
> ts=# SELECT postgis_extensions_upgrade();
> NOTICE:  Updating extension postgis 3.5.3
> ERROR:  could not find function "ST_CoverageClean" in file
> "/usr/lib/postgresql/17/lib/postgis-3.so"
> CONTEXT:  SQL statement "ALTER EXTENSION postgis UPDATE TO "ANY";ALTER
> EXTENSION postgis UPDATE TO "3.6.0""
> PL/pgSQL function postgis_extensions_upgrade(text) line 88 at EXECUTE
